Bounded Rationality
Herbert A. Simon’s account of how people and organizations actually make decisions when rationality is constrained by limited information, time, attention, knowledge, foresight, and computational capacity. Decision-makers cannot identify or compare every possible alternative or consequence. They therefore use simplified models, routines, experience, judgment, and satisfactory thresholds to make responsible progress under uncertainty. Bounded Rationality does not imply irrationality; it explains why optimization is often unavailable in real organizational work.

Large Language Model (LLM)
A model trained on large amounts of language data to generate and transform language from learned patterns and the Context made available during the work. An LLM is one component that may be used within Enterprise AI. Fluent output is not verified truth.

Satisficing
Herbert A. Simon’s decision rule of ending search when a satisfactory solution has been found. For Wicked Problems, “Good Enough” is a disciplined and relative standard because no perfect solution exists.

Token
A unit an AI system uses to process text and other information. AI usage and cost are often measured in tokens. Token consumption can therefore matter economically, particularly as AI use scales, but the number of tokens consumed is not by itself a measure of productivity or Value.

Wicked Problem
A problem with no perfect solution. Understanding develops through attempts to solve it; every intervention changes the problem; proposed solutions are judged relatively as better, worse, or good enough for the current circumstances; and there is no natural stopping rule.
